International Clients Coverage focuses on the activities with International UniCredit network clients. We aim to achieve Tier 1 core bank status driven by a thorough understanding of our clients' needs and comprehensively support our clients with risk management, transactions & payments as well as advisory & capital market solutions.
What you'll be doing
You will have the opportunity to work in an international environment and in cross-divisional teams
You will be part of the UniCredit team from day one and support the relationship managers in their daily activities as well projects of strategic importance
You will closely cooperate with the product specialists, credit analysts, client service managers and other stakeholders to address our international corporate clients' needs
You will prepare external and internal presentations and reports, undertake company research, due diligence and support pitches
You will have the opportunity to work independently and directly interact with our international corporate clients
What you'll need to succeed
At least final year of Bachelor or any year of Master in Business Administration, Economics or related study area with specific focus on Finance
Strong analytical skills as well as independent and systematic work approach
Team player and ability to work self-reliant and under time pressure
Strong communication skills and interest in working with corporate clients
Fluency in German and English
Excellent MS Office skills
Prior experience in the financial sector a plus

During your internship, you will receive a monthly compensation of EUR 2,400 gross based on full-time employment, which meets at least the applicable statutory minimum wage. This applies regardless of whether the internship is mandatory or voluntary.
About UniCredit Group
UniCredit is a pan-European leading commercial bank providing best-in-class solutions and services across Italy, Germany, Austria, and Central and Eastern Europe. Our Vision is to be the Bank for Europe's Future. Our Purpose is to Empower Communities to Progress, delivering the best-in-class products and services for all stakeholders, unleashing the potential of our people and our clients across Europe. We serve over 20 million clients, supported by three Group product factories — Corporate, Individual and Payment Solutions — that ensure best-in-class expertise and scalable solutions across all markets.
